How To Find The Best Deals On Used Phones Without Getting Scammed

Buying a used phone can be a smart way to save money, but it also comes with risks. Scammers often try to take advantage of unsuspecting buyers. This guide will help you find the best deals on used phones while avoiding scams.

Research Before You Buy

Start by researching the model you want. Know its typical market value and common issues. Read reviews and check forums for tips on what to look out for. This knowledge helps you spot good deals and avoid overpriced or faulty phones.

Choose Reputable Sellers

Buy from trusted sources such as certified refurbishers, reputable online marketplaces, or local stores with good reviews. Avoid deals that seem too good to be true, especially from unknown sellers or social media posts.

Check the Phone’s Condition

Inspect the phone thoroughly. Ask for high-quality photos showing the device from multiple angles. Confirm the condition of the screen, battery, and exterior. If possible, test the phone in person or request a video call to verify its functionality.

Verify the Phone’s Authenticity

Ensure the phone is genuine and not a counterfeit. Check the serial number or IMEI on the manufacturer’s website to confirm it matches the seller’s description. Be wary of phones with inconsistent or suspicious information.

Understand the Return and Refund Policies

Always review the seller’s return and refund policies before purchasing. A reputable seller should offer some form of guarantee or return window. Avoid deals with no clear policies or those that refuse returns.

Use Secure Payment Methods

Pay using secure methods like credit cards or trusted payment platforms. Avoid cash transactions, wire transfers, or other methods that are difficult to trace or recover if scams occur.

Be Cautious of Red Flags

Watch out for signs of scams, such as:

  • Prices significantly lower than market value
  • Seller refusing to provide detailed information or photos
  • Requests for urgent payment or pressure to buy quickly
  • Suspicious or inconsistent serial numbers or IMEI

Final Tips for Safe Buying

Always meet in public places if buying locally. Bring a friend or inform someone about your plans. Trust your instincts—if something feels off, it’s better to walk away.
